Joy Crowley passed away on 1-19-2020 at a relative's home in St. Joseph. She had been under the care of Hospice after suffering two strokes.

She was born on June 28, 1938 in Saint Joseph, Mo to Dillard and Thelma (George) Branson.

While attending Lafayette High School, she took great pride in performing as a majorette. Even in her later years, she loved to twirl her baton.

In 1985, she married her soulmate, Frank Crowley Jr., and they were blessed with 33 wonderful years together. The couple were always together. During the weeks that Joy was ill, Frank never left her side.

Joy owned a second-hand store downtown in the 90s, but she was primarily a homemaker. She loved antiques, collectibles, and finding those special one-of-a-kind treasures. An animal lover, she'd had many beloved dogs and cats through the years and even had a pet turtle.

She never met a stranger and enjoyed spending time with family and friends. She was loved for her caring heart and her willingness to help others.

She was preceded in death by: her parents, Dillard and Thelma (George) Branson; sister, Bonnie O’connell; Children; Dillard Stickley, and a stillborn daughter.

Survivors include Frank Crowley Jr. of the home, children; Bobette Bryan (Dennis) and Grady Heberlee, grandchildren; Annalise Stickley, Nathan Stickley (Sam), Natassja Stickley, Tristan Stickley (Megan), Patrick Bryan, Zacharian Bryan, and Adrian Bryan; siblings Mickey Branson and Phyllis Blue; and numerous great grandchildren, nieces, nephews, and cousins.

She will be cremated at the direction of Simplify Cremations and Funerals in St. Joseph. Her ashes will be given to the family for a private interment.
